Georges River Council is inviting poets and performers to participate in an upcoming event.
Suited for lyricists looking to combine their passions for music and writing, Jazz Poetry is a literary genre defined as poetry informed by jazz music. In other words, poetry that has a jazz-like rhythm, syncopation, the feel of improvisation, or that takes jazz music as its subject.
Selected individuals or groups will have the opportunity to perform their piece to a live audience with intermission performances from live jazz musicians.
The Jazz Poetry performance is on February 24 and Clive James Library, Kogarah at 7pm.
